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ences, Karnataka
M.B.B.S. PHASE –III Part I Degree Examination – JULY 2015
OPHTHALMOLOGY
(RS2 & RS3 SCHEME)

QP Code: 1091
Time: Three Hours
Max. Marks: 100 Marks
Your answers should be specific to the questions asked
Draw neat labeled diagrams wherever necessary

LONG ESSAYS 2 x 10 = 20 Marks
- Describe clinical features and management of an acute attack of angle closure glaucoma.
- Define myopia, discuss different types of myopia and its management.
SHORT ESSAYS 10 x 5 = 50 Marks
- Retinitis Pigmentosa
- Management Of Chalazion
- Phthysis Bulbi
- Phacolytic Glaucoma
- Treatment of Fungal Corneal Ulcer
- Management of Rhegmatogenous Retinal Detachment
- Newer Antiglaucoma Drugs
- Traumatic Hyphaema
- Signs of Acute Anterior Uveitis And Its Management
- Pterygium

SHORT ANSWERS 10 x 3 = 30 Marks

- Colour Vision Testing
- Causes of Coloured Halos
- Atropine Eye Drops
- Signs In Keratoconus
- After Cataract
- Iris Bombe
- Causes For Primary Optic Atrophy
- Treatment Of Proliferative Diabetic Retinopathy
- Vision 2020
- Presbyopia
